Transaction a56cd2a642cd023ea99a423b78f502351eb843246e6b2947e987371bdc960c81

1 Input
2 Outputs
  • a56cd2a642cd023ea99a423b78f502351eb843246e6b2947e987371bdc960c81:0
  • value  642736
    address  3KM3sVPpbP7WquMHyg9FCPP6AAoHwECHwr
  • a56cd2a642cd023ea99a423b78f502351eb843246e6b2947e987371bdc960c81:1
  • value  19951536
    address  326RxTT8Q9FrZN91HdFFY6CEh5wZVjMNeK